Typed lambda calculus - A typed lambda calculus is a typed formalism that uses the lambda-symbol (\lambda) to denote anonymous function abstraction. Typed lambda calculi are foundational programming languages and are the base of typed functional programming languages such as ML and Haskell and, more indirectly, typed imperative programming languages.

Simply typed lambda calculus - The simply typed lambda calculus (\lambda^\to) is a typed lambda calculus whose only connective is \to (function type). This makes it the canonical, and in many ways simplest, example of a typed lambda calculus.
